Summary: 


Supports the Press Systems area by applying advanced knowledge of the press functions, coaching and training the cell/team to operate equipment effectively with minimal downtime and optimal quality. Press System functions include platemaking, main press, signature creation and delivery to buffer. Provides manufacturing floor direction for a cell (team), and is accountable for job skills training for the cell.
